Performing raster analyses with GRASS


The GRASS (short form for Geographical Resources Analysis Support System) environment represents one of the first available open source GIS options. It has a long history of providing powerful geospatial tools that were often overlooked because the GRASS interface and data organization requirements weren't as intuitive as other—often proprietary—options. The integration of GRASS algorithms within the processing toolbox provides access to these powerful tools within an intuitive GUI-based interface.

To explore the types of GRASS algorithms available through the toolbox, we will work through a series of hypothetical situations and perform the following analyses:

  • Calculating a least-cost path across a landscape

  • Evaluating a viewshed
